Donchian Channel

A channel formed by the highest high and lowest low over n periods.

technical analysisbreakout

Definition

Donchian Channels plot the highest high and lowest low over a specified period (typically 20 days). The middle line is the average. Originally used for turtle trading, breakouts above the upper channel or below the lower channel signal potential trend changes. The channel width indicates volatility.

Formula

Upper Band = Highest High of n periods | Lower Band = Lowest Low of n periods

Example

Price breaks above the 20-day Donchian Channel high at $55, triggering a long entry in a trend-following system.
